module PSCi.IO where
import Prelude ()
import Prelude.Compat
import System.Directory (createDirectoryIfMissing, getHomeDirectory, findExecutable, doesFileExist)
import System.FilePath (takeDirectory, (</>), isPathSeparator)
import Control.Monad.Trans.Maybe (MaybeT(..), runMaybeT)
import Control.Monad (msum)
import Control.Monad.IO.Class (MonadIO, liftIO)
import System.Console.Haskeline (outputStrLn, InputT)
mkdirp :: FilePath -> IO ()
mkdirp = createDirectoryIfMissing True . takeDirectory
-- File helpers
onFirstFileMatching :: Monad m => (b -> m (Maybe a)) -> [b] -> m (Maybe a)
onFirstFileMatching f pathVariants = runMaybeT . msum $ map (MaybeT . f) pathVariants
-- |
-- Locates the node executable.
-- Checks for either @nodejs@ or @node@.
--
findNodeProcess :: IO (Maybe String)
findNodeProcess = onFirstFileMatching findExecutable names
where names = ["nodejs", "node"]
-- |
-- Grabs the filename where the history is stored.
--
getHistoryFilename :: IO FilePath
getHistoryFilename = do
home <- getHomeDirectory
let filename = home </> ".purescript" </> "psci_history"
mkdirp filename
return filename
-- |
-- Expands tilde in path.
--
expandTilde :: FilePath -> IO FilePath
expandTilde ('~':p:rest) | isPathSeparator p = (</> rest) <$> getHomeDirectory
expandTilde p = return p
whenFileExists :: MonadIO m => FilePath -> (FilePath -> InputT m ()) -> InputT m ()
whenFileExists filePath f = do
absPath <- liftIO $ expandTilde filePath
exists <- liftIO $ doesFileExist absPath
if exists
then f absPath
else outputStrLn $ "Couldn't locate: " ++ filePath
